Right now it's stuck at 24 fps, I would like to get it up to 30 fps, minimum. I tried speeding up the cycles by pressing control F12 but the frame rate is still stuck at 24, lowering the graphical settings didn't help, either. I'm running an i5 3570k, and gtx 670, so my rig is more than capable.

Anyone know how I can increase my frame rates? 24 is just too choppy for me.

I don't know how GOG confgured WC3 in Dosbox, but if it already isn't set core=dynamic, it makes most 3D games run a lot smoother.
Also output=suface is said to be the fastest display mode, although I don't notice much difference in performance between output modes myself.
Keep in mind that these are old games, from a time period when 24fps was considered good performance.

Only thing other I can think of is setting cycles=max, but since WC3 is a protected mode game changing cycles doesn't do much and you can also try priority=highest,normal.

If I were you I would ask this question to GOG support or on VOGONS, that's where the Dosbox devs reside.

Small bump, I played the game on a K6-III+ 400 MHz today and the frame rate is capped / locked at 24 fps. I don't see a way to get more. Doesn't matter if you play it in VGA or 640 x 480 high resolution, 24 fps is all it will do.
